LED Configuration
To modify the behavior of the LEDs on the 460 gateway, navigate to
Other->Setup LEDs
.
Each LED may be set to Disabled, Protocol 1, or Protocol 2. If either protocol is a master/client, you may
set the LED to represent either all slaves/servers configured in the gateway or a slave/server device.
To select a slave/server device:
1)
Select the protocol in the left dropdown menu.
2)
Click
Save Parameters
to generate the second dropdown menu.
3)
Select the individual slave/server in the right dropdown menu.
Click the
Save Parameters
button to commit the changes and reboot the gateway.
